George Fernandes is an experienced structural engineer currently working at Automatic Systems, Inc. since January 2022. Prior to this role, George held positions as Senior Project Coordinator/Detailer at Builders Steel Company and as Senior Project Coordinator at Schuff Steel. A career that began with structural steel detailing roles at LeJeune Steel Company and Hammerts Iron Works led to progressive responsibilities in project coordination. George's educational background includes an AST (Honors) in Mechanical Engineering Technology from Penn Foster College, a Certificate in Laboratory Training from Penn State University - Harrisburg, and a BSc in Mechanical Engineering from the University of Missouri-Saint Louis.

At Automatic Systems, Inc., we have found success in the competitive world of integrated material handling systems by building one very simple component: our customer base. It is this dedication to customer satisfaction that has helped Automatic Systems to establish a solid reputation for excellent design, technology and workmanship in every aspect of every job. Since our founding in 1972, we have developed material handling systems that have met our customers' needs and exceeded their expectations. Whether in the automotive, industrial, power plant, steel mill, foundry, general bulk handling, or baggage handling sectors, we strive to provide the very finest material handling and automation systems in the world.
